Job Overview

TE Connectivity's CNC Machinists prepare detailed numerical control programs for use in production on numerical controlled machinery; they run the EDM, including programming, setup and operation. Every team member is responsible for maintaining housekeeping and organization of the work area as well as following TE Connectivity's EH&S policies and procedures.

About the role
  • Set up and operate CNC sliding head lathes, including installation and adjustment of collets, tooling, spindle liners, and bar feeders.
  • Making necessary adjustments to programs where required.
  • Ensure components meet specifications in accordance with engineering drawings and quality procedures.
  • Record daily operations and contribute to operational equipment effectiveness (OEE) tracking.
  • Participate in continuous improvement initiatives, applying lean tools and methods from the TEOA site plan.
  • Maintain and improve time standards and ensure daily maintenance is completed.
  • Maintain a clean and safe working environment, adhering to all health and safety regulations.
  • Support ad-hoc tasks and reasonable requests from the business within Production or related areas.
